Anarkali Official Trailer Review: Love Makes You Go The Distance

The
official
trailer
of
Anarkali,
the
much-anticipated
Prithviraj
starrer
is
out.
The
movie
marks
the
directorial
debut
of
popular
scriptwriter
Sachi.
The
1.55
minutes
trailer
leaves
absolutely
no
clue
about
the
theme
of
the
movie.
The
trailer
looks
highly
promising
and
it
hints
that
the
movie
will
be
a
perfect
combo
for
all
types
of
audience
groups.
The
movie
is
said
to
be
a
romantic
thriller
which
revolves
around
the
central
character
Shantanu,
played
by
Prithviraj.
Anarkali
travels
through
the
three
stages
of
Shantanu's
life.
He
is
in
search
of
a
person
whom
he
loves
the
most,
who
suddenly
disappeares
from
his
life
one
day.
He
comes
to
Kavarathi,
with
an
intention
to
find
that
person.
It
is
clear
that
Anarkali
has
both
the
elements
of
romance
and
a
thriller.
The
movie
is
expected
to
be
another
intense
love
story
from
Prithviraj,
after
the
massive
success
of
the
recently
released
Ennu
Ninte
Moideen.
Biju
Menon
essays
a
key
role
in
the
movie.
Priyal
Gor
plays
the
female
lead.
Miya
George,
Samskruthi
Shenoy,
Suresh
Krishna,
Renji
Panicker,
Sudev
Nair,
Jayaraj
Warrier,
directors
VK
Prakash,
Shyamaprasad
etc
play
the
supporting
roles.
Sujith
Vasudev
handles
the
cinematography.
Vidyasagar
composes
the
music.
Anarkali,
which
is
produced
by
Rajeev
Nair
under
the
banner
Magic
Moon
productions,
will
hit
the
theatres
this
month.
